Which two actions should you perform?

You have a server named Server1. Server1 runs Windows Server 2012 R2 and has the File and
Storage Services server role installed. You attach four 500-GB disks to Server1. You need to configure
the storage to meet the following requirements:
Storage for an application named Application1 must be provided. Application1 requires 20 GB and
will require a maximum of 800 GB in three years.
Storage for an application named Application2 must be provided. Application2 requires 20 GB and
will require a maximum of 900 GB in three years.
The solution must provide the ability to dynamically add storage without requiring configuration
changes to the applications.
The storage must be available if a single disk fails.
Which two actions should you perform? (Each correct answer presents part of the solution. Choose
two.)

A.
From File and Storage Services, create virtual disks by using fixed provisioning.

B.
From File and Storage Services, create a storage pool that uses all four disks.

C.
From Disk Management, create two new mirror volumes that use two disks each.

D.
From Disk Management, create a new RAID-5 volume that uses all four disks.

E.
From File and Storage Services, create virtual disks by using thin provisioning.
